If you're looking for a quintessential London market experience, look no further than Chatsworth Road Market. Located in the East London neighborhood of Hackney, this bustling street market offers a unique mix of food, fashion, and handmade crafts that capture the essence of the city's vibrant and diverse culture.
Visiting Chatsworth Road Market is an excellent way to experience the authentic local culture of Hackney. The market is open every Sunday from 11am to 4pm, and you'll find dozens of vendors selling everything from fresh produce and gourmet street food to vintage clothing and handmade jewelry.
One of the highlights of the market is the food. You'll find a wide range of cuisines on offer, from Caribbean jerk chicken to Vietnamese banh mi sandwiches. If you're feeling adventurous, be sure to try some of the more unusual options, like the Japanese octopus balls or the Korean fried chicken.
In addition to the food, there are plenty of stalls selling unique gifts and souvenirs. You'll find everything from handcrafted pottery to vintage clothing and accessories. It's the perfect place to pick up a one-of-a-kind souvenir or gift for someone special.
But what really sets Chatsworth Road Market apart is the sense of community. The market is run by locals, and many of the vendors are small business owners who have been selling their goods at the market for years. As a result, the market has a real neighborhood feel, with a friendly and welcoming atmosphere that's sure to make you feel at home.
One thing to keep in mind when visiting Chatsworth Road Market is that it can get very busy, especially on sunny days. Be prepared to navigate through crowds of shoppers and be patient as you make your way through the market.

Here are some of the best places and things to do nearby Chatsworth Road Market from a tourist perspective:
1. Browse the Market
Chatsworth Road Market is the main attraction in the area, so be sure to set aside some time to explore it. The market takes place every Sunday and offers a range of stalls selling everything from fresh produce to vintage clothing. You can also find street food vendors offering international cuisine, as well as local crafts and artisanal products. Take a stroll down the market and discover unique finds that you won't find anywhere else.
2. Visit the Hackney City Farm
Just a short walk from Chatsworth Road Market, you'll find the Hackney City Farm. This urban farm is a great place to escape the hustle and bustle of the city and get up close with some cute farm animals. You can also purchase locally sourced produce and visit the farm shop to support the local community.
3. Take a Walk in London Fields
If you're looking for a green space to relax in, London Fields is just a 10-minute walk from Chatsworth Road Market. This park is a popular spot for locals and tourists alike, with plenty of space for picnicking, playing sports, and people-watching. You can also visit the London Fields Lido for a refreshing swim on a hot day.
4. Explore the Street Art
The streets around Chatsworth Road Market are adorned with vibrant street art that reflects the area's creative spirit. Take a walk around the local streets to discover murals and graffiti that showcase the talent of the local artists. There are also guided street art tours available if you want to learn more about the history and significance of the art.
5. Grab a Bite at the Pavilion Cafe
If you're feeling peckish after exploring the market and surrounding area, head to the Pavilion Cafe in Victoria Park. This award-winning cafe offers a range of locally sourced food and drinks, with outdoor seating that overlooks the park's lake. It's a great place to relax and refuel after a busy day of sightseeing.
